This intricately patterned vintage kilim runner was handwoven by the Herki tribe, a semi-nomadic Kurdish tribe residing in the mountainous regions of southeastern Turkey and northern Iraq. Typically crafted during the late 20th century, Herki kilims are
renowned for their geometric motifs, bold color combinations, and precise craftsmanship. Each piece was meticulously woven from natural fibers, embodying the traditional flat-weave technique that ensures durability and portability.
The designs feature a rich array of symbols representing tribal culture and Anatolian motifs, often in the form of medallions, diamonds, and other geometric shapes. These kilim runners are ideal for hallways and narrow spaces, offering a touch of ethnic charm and artisanal quality to any interior.
Herki kilims not only serve as functional floor coverings but also as artistic expressions of tribal identity, making each rug a unique cultural artifact.
Design and Motifs of This Kilim Rug
This kilim displays a vibrant mosaic of triangular motifs arranged in a diamond lattice pattern, showcasing a timeless geometric elegance. The rug’s colors range from deep reds and purples to warm oranges, muted blues, and creams, creating a rich tapestry of color that feels both lively and grounded. Each diamond is composed of smaller, repeating triangle shapes that interlock like puzzle pieces, forming an undulating rhythm across the narrow width of the runner.
The triangular motifs symbolize protection and strength in traditional Anatolian weaving culture. The repeated diamond formations represent the eye motif, often believed to ward off negative energy or evil spirits. The interplay of colors and shapes reflects the dynamic life of the nomadic weavers, invoking themes of resilience, homeland, and the cyclical nature of life’s challenges and celebrations.
The border features a subtle zigzag pattern that echoes the central design, acting as a frame that holds the energetic dance of triangles together with harmony.
